/* Generated from page: home */
.themify_builder_content-263 .tb_kumu179>.row_inner{--align_content:var(--align_start)}
.themify_builder_content-263 .tb_kumu179{padding-top:200px}
.themify_builder_content-263 .tb_2wyb284>.row_inner{--align_content:var(--align_end)}
.themify_builder_content-263 .tb_2wyb284{padding-bottom:200px}
.themify_builder_content-263 .tb_o6wa704.module-text{margin-top:75px}
.themify_builder_content-263 .tb_bo6i639.module-text{background-position:50% 50%;background-size:cover;background-repeat:no-repeat;background-image:url(https://www.trattoria-barba.jp/manasys/wp-content/uploads/top13.png)}
.themify_builder_content-263 .tb_1lbp142>.row_inner{--align_content:var(--align_center);--col:1.12fr 1.982fr}
.themify_builder_content-263 .tb_1lbp142,.themify_builder_content-263 .tb_c74v726{background-position:0% 0%;background-attachment:scroll;background-repeat:repeat;background-image:url(https://www.trattoria-barba.jp/manasys/wp-content/uploads/top15.png)}
.themify_builder_content-263 .tb_v5l7233.module-text.module .module-title,.themify_builder_content-263 .tb_w8vu532.module-text.module .module-title{color:#f9f9fc}
.themify_builder_content-263 .tb_v5l7233.module-text .tb_text_wrap,.themify_builder_content-263 .tb_v5l7233.module-text .tb_text_wrap p,.themify_builder_content-263 .tb_v5l7233.module-text .tb_text_wrap blockquote,.themify_builder_content-263 .tb_v5l7233.module-text .tb_text_wrap h1,.themify_builder_content-263 .tb_v5l7233.module-text .tb_text_wrap h2,.themify_builder_content-263 .tb_v5l7233.module-text .tb_text_wrap h3,.themify_builder_content-263 .tb_v5l7233.module-text .tb_text_wrap h4,.themify_builder_content-263 .tb_v5l7233.module-text .tb_text_wrap h5,.themify_builder_content-263 .tb_v5l7233.module-text .tb_text_wrap h6,.themify_builder_content-263 .tb_v5l7233.module-text .tb_text_wrap li,.themify_builder_content-263 .tb_v5l7233.module-text .tb_text_wrap span,.themify_builder_content-263 .tb_g1di7.module-text .tb_text_wrap,.themify_builder_content-263 .tb_g1di7.module-text .tb_text_wrap p,.themify_builder_content-263 .tb_g1di7.module-text .tb_text_wrap blockquote,.themify_builder_content-263 .tb_g1di7.module-text .tb_text_wrap h1,.themify_builder_content-263 .tb_g1di7.module-text .tb_text_wrap h2,.themify_builder_content-263 .tb_g1di7.module-text .tb_text_wrap h3,.themify_builder_content-263 .tb_g1di7.module-text .tb_text_wrap h4,.themify_builder_content-263 .tb_g1di7.module-text .tb_text_wrap h5,.themify_builder_content-263 .tb_g1di7.module-text .tb_text_wrap h6,.themify_builder_content-263 .tb_g1di7.module-text .tb_text_wrap li,.themify_builder_content-263 .tb_g1di7.module-text .tb_text_wrap span,.themify_builder_content-263 .tb_w8vu532.module-text .tb_text_wrap,.themify_builder_content-263 .tb_w8vu532.module-text .tb_text_wrap p,.themify_builder_content-263 .tb_w8vu532.module-text .tb_text_wrap blockquote,.themify_builder_content-263 .tb_w8vu532.module-text .tb_text_wrap h1,.themify_builder_content-263 .tb_w8vu532.module-text .tb_text_wrap h2,.themify_builder_content-263 .tb_w8vu532.module-text .tb_text_wrap h3,.themify_builder_content-263 .tb_w8vu532.module-text .tb_text_wrap h4,.themify_builder_content-263 .tb_w8vu532.module-text .tb_text_wrap h5,.themify_builder_content-263 .tb_w8vu532.module-text .tb_text_wrap h6,.themify_builder_content-263 .tb_w8vu532.module-text .tb_text_wrap li,.themify_builder_content-263 .tb_w8vu532.module-text .tb_text_wrap span,.themify_builder_content-263 .tb_4fmo516.module-text .tb_text_wrap,.themify_builder_content-263 .tb_4fmo516.module-text .tb_text_wrap p,.themify_builder_content-263 .tb_4fmo516.module-text .tb_text_wrap blockquote,.themify_builder_content-263 .tb_4fmo516.module-text .tb_text_wrap h1,.themify_builder_content-263 .tb_4fmo516.module-text .tb_text_wrap h2,.themify_builder_content-263 .tb_4fmo516.module-text .tb_text_wrap h3,.themify_builder_content-263 .tb_4fmo516.module-text .tb_text_wrap h4,.themify_builder_content-263 .tb_4fmo516.module-text .tb_text_wrap h5,.themify_builder_content-263 .tb_4fmo516.module-text .tb_text_wrap h6,.themify_builder_content-263 .tb_4fmo516.module-text .tb_text_wrap li,.themify_builder_content-263 .tb_4fmo516.module-text .tb_text_wrap span{background-clip:border-box;background-image:none;color:#f9f9fc}
.themify_builder_content-263 .tb_g1di7.module-text,.themify_builder_content-263 .tb_4fmo516.module-text,.themify_builder_content-263 .tb_qmgy951.module-text,.themify_builder_content-263 .tb_s81c498.module-text{margin-top:20px}
.themify_builder_content-263 .tb_zz07371.module-text,.themify_builder_content-263 .tb_zyka65.module-text,.themify_builder_content-263 .tb_bpsv399.module-text,.themify_builder_content-263 .tb_jcer810.module-text{margin-top:65px}
.themify_builder_content-263 .tb_c74v726>.row_inner{--align_content:var(--align_center);--col:1.928fr 1.174fr}
.themify_builder_content-263 .tb_umec688.module-text{background-position:50% 50%;background-size:cover;background-repeat:no-repeat;background-image:url(https://www.trattoria-barba.jp/manasys/wp-content/uploads/top17.png)}
.themify_builder_content-263 .tb_m0cv913>.row_inner{--align_content:var(--align_center);--col:.929fr 1.071fr}
.themify_builder_content-263 .tb_azl5683>.row_inner{--align_content:var(--align_center)}

@media(max-width:768px){
.themify_builder_content-263 .tb_kumu179>.row_inner,.themify_builder_content-263 .tb_c74v726>.row_inner,.themify_builder_content-263 .tb_azl5683>.row_inner{--col:none;--area:var(--aream2_auto)}
.themify_builder_content-263 .tb_kumu179{padding-top:80px}
.themify_builder_content-263 .tb_2wyb284>.row_inner{--area:"col2" "col1"}
.themify_builder_content-263 .tb_2wyb284{padding-bottom:80px}
.themify_builder_content-263 .tb_o6wa704.module-text,.themify_builder_content-263 .tb_zz07371.module-text,.themify_builder_content-263 .tb_zyka65.module-text,.themify_builder_content-263 .tb_bpsv399.module-text,.themify_builder_content-263 .tb_jcer810.module-text{margin-top:50px}
.themify_builder_content-263 .tb_1lbp142>.row_inner,.themify_builder_content-263 .tb_m0cv913>.row_inner{--col:none;--area:"col2" "col1"}
.themify_builder_content-263 .tb_w8vu532.module-text{padding-top:40px}
}